Harvestr vs Kinexxia: Revenue, Funding & Team Size Compared
Harvestr generates $100K in revenue; Kinexxia generates $99.1K. Harvestr and Kinexxia are close to the same size by revenue. The table below compares Harvestr and Kinexxia on funding, valuation, customers, team size and headquarters — every figure GetLatka has verified for each company.
| Company | ||
|---|---|---|
| Revenue | $100K | $99.1K |
| Funding raised | $650K | Not disclosed |
| Customers | 1K | Not disclosed |
| Team size | 3 | 2 |
| Founded | 2018 | 2010 |
| HQ | France | Palatine, United States |

Harvestr is a web application that helps you manage user feedback more efficiently and build products your customers will love.
